History: Captain Sawyer’s is named for the 19th century sea captain who built and lived in the beautiful Victorian-style house. The house still holds many original features, like brass doorknobs, embellishments on the basement steps, and original flooring.

Lodging Amenities: The inn has free Wi-Fi, free parking, a local artists' gallery, luxury linens, complimentary breakfast, a garden area and terrace.
The Captain’s Wine Deck is a popular feature at the inn and includes a wrap-around porch, upper deck and amazing views of the harbor, along with a complete wine and beer list.
Recreational Activities: Captain Sawyer’s is nearby to many activities and restaurants. Book a schooner tour at nearby Boothbay Harbor, visit a historic theater, take a daytrip to go hiking or lobstering or explore one of the nearby islands (Cabbage, Monhegan and Damariscove).
